When you’re craving the comforting flavors of tamales but don’t have the time to wrap and steam them, this tamale pie recipe is the perfect solution. It’s a warm and flavorful casserole that layers fluffy cornbread, seasoned taco meat, enchilada sauce, and melted cheese. Every bite brings a mix of sweet, savory, and mildly spicy flavors that make this dish so satisfying. You can bake it in a dish or a cast iron pan, and it’s a great way to use simple ingredients you probably already have in your pantry.
Why this recipe works
- Easy preparation: Using basic ingredients like cornmeal, ground beef, and enchilada sauce makes this dish simple to put together while still tasting homemade.
- Balanced flavors: The cornbread’s sweetness and texture pair beautifully with the seasoned beef and zesty enchilada sauce for a cozy meal everyone enjoys.
- Flexible toppings: You can make it your own by adding guacamole, sour cream, salsa, or chopped cilantro for extra flavor and freshness.
- Crowd-friendly meal: Perfect for feeding a family or a small group, it serves several people and keeps well for leftovers.
- Comforting texture: The soft cornbread base soaks up the sauce and cheese, creating a rich and comforting bite every time.




Serving suggestions
- Family dinner: Serve slices of tamale pie with a side of refried beans or Mexican rice for a filling and well-rounded meal.
- Casual gathering: Bring it to potlucks or parties since it’s easy to transport and stays warm for a long time.
- Fresh touch: Add a spoonful of pico de gallo, diced avocado, or chopped green onions on top before serving for extra freshness.
- Spicy variation: Sprinkle extra chili flakes or drizzle hot sauce for a little kick if you like more heat in your dish.
- Next-day lunch: Enjoy leftovers the next day with a small salad on the side, as the flavors become even richer after resting overnight.
Tamale pie recipe
This easy tamale pie recipe layers cornbread, taco-seasoned beef, enchilada sauce, and cheese for a delicious, comforting meal.
- Total Time: 30 minutes
- Yield: 6 Servings 1x
Ingredients
Units
Scale
Cornbread-
- 1/2 cup cornmeal
- 2/3 cup flour
- 3 tablespoons sugar
- 1 tablespoon baking powder
- 1/4 teaspoon salt
- 3–4 teaspoons olive oil
- 1/2 cup milk
- 1 egg
- 1 (4.5 ounces) can dice green chiles
- 1 can of creamed corn
Taco Meat-
- 1lb ground beef
- 1 teaspoon cumin
- 1 teaspoon chili powder
- 1/4 teaspoon salt
- 1/4 teaspoon ground black pepper
Other-
- 1 1/4 cup red enchilada sauce
- 2 cups shredded Monterey jack cheese
Instructions
- Preheat the oven to 400 degrees F. In a large bowl whisk together cornmeal, flour, sugar, baking powder, and salt. Add in the oil until soft crumbles are formed.
- Whisk in the milk and egg. Fold in the green chiles and creamed corn gently until well combined. Pour into a greased 9×13 inch baking dish. Bake until a toothpick comes out clean, about 20-25 minutes).
- While the cornbread is baking, combine ground beef with cumin, chili powder, ¼ teaspoon salt, and pepper. Add to a large skillet and cook over medium heat while breaking up into chunks with a spatula until fully cooked about 10 minutes. Drain any excess grease.
- Once the cornbread has finished baking, remove it from the oven. Reduce the oven temperature to 350 degrees F. Poke holes in the cornbread with a fork and pour the enchilada sauce over it. Top with ground beef and shredded cheese.
- Cover the baking dish with aluminum foil. Place into the oven and bake for 20 minutes. Remove the foil and bake until the cheese begins to brown, about 5-10 minutes.
- Remove from the oven and let it cool for 10-15 minutes before serving.
Nutrition
- Serving Size:
- Calories: 436
- Sugar: 8.9 g
- Sodium: 819.1 mg
- Fat: 19.9 g
- Carbohydrates: 32.7 g
- Protein: 32 g
- Cholesterol: 116 mg